Christopher M. Taylor
| Chris , a 2004 - 2008 Self Fellow, received a Ph.D. in computer science in 2009. He received a B.S. (1997) in computer science from Southwest Missouri State University and an M.S. (2005) in computer science from the University of Kansas. He received the Paul F. Heubner Memorial Award for Excellence in Teaching. Chris worked for seven years as a software developer with an electric utility company, and has worked at a drug testing company. Chris' primary research interests at KU were data mining, bioinformatics, and machine learning. Chris is currently employed as a Product Manager at PaperWise, a software and technology solutions company, in Springfield, Missouri. Mentor: Arvin Agah, Associate Professor, Electrical Engineering and Computer Science |
